Principals Note:

Parents,

Students have worked very hard all year and are excited about taking the TCAP test this year. The test will be administered during the week of April the 23rd. Monday will be Languauge Arts and Reading, Tuesday will be Math, Wednesday Science and Thursday will be Social Studies. Please encourage your children to eat breakfast every morning before they come to school, this is so important for them to have energy to take this test. Also, make sure they are well rested the nights before the test. We need to do all we can to help and encourage our students since this test is so important for the students, teachers and our school. TCAP test this year will count as 15% of their final 2nd semester grade. This has been mandated by the state that all LEA's set this percent;  Maury County chose to go with 15%.

 Last year we were awarded as an AWARD school. This is when a school scores in the top 5% in performance or improvement on the TCAP test. This was an awesome honor for our students, faculty, community and parents. I believe we can do even better this year. There is one more thing; we need your help in. If you can proctor during that week of the TCAP, please call the office and asked for Callie Blont or Teneke Claybourne. They can schedule you to help. We have to have a proctor for every test setting. There will be over 50 test settings, so please help if you can.
